2012-04-11 131 views
2

有人可以发布一些简单的教程,如何通过命令行在Ubuntu 11.04上安装和配置grit with gerrit。 我发现本教程: http://gerrit.googlecode.com/svn/documentation/2.0/install.html如何在Ubuntu 11.04上安装Gerrit?

但我能想出如何设置数据库。我必须为每个将提交到存储库的人创建一个单独的用户吗?

如果你有一些有用的链接或建议,甚至想发布教程(我希望你:)),请与我分享。

现在我初始化格里特,但只有我得到了什么事后的信息是:

Initialized /home/administrator 

而且没有创建* sh文件。我究竟做错了什么?

好的,如果有人正在阅读此链接,我想更新状态。 我设法在Ubuntu上安装并运行Gerrit(在http上),但是当我浏览Web UI时不时发现内部服务器错误。我该如何解决这个问题?

+0

您已经使用的教程可以循序渐进,因此没有其他教程可用。 – 2012-04-11 16:47:06

回答

1

在数据库设置期间您创建一个用户Gerrit连接数据库。这与用户帐户完全不同。

您只创建一个这样的用户(因为这是在安装指令中介绍的),它用于验证与数据库的连接。

Later,您创建用户管理员帐户。 Next 用户帐户可以使用网络浏览器创建。

+0

感谢您的回答,它帮助我澄清所有用户的东西。 – 2012-04-12 06:54:07

+0

所以还有一个问题,只是为了阐明,在我创建了这个root用户并设置了站点路径后,我应该可以通过输入主机名来访问gerrit。 – 2012-04-12 07:13:16

+0

是的。 (你必须启动gerrit守护进程,但我认为你已经做到了) – 2012-04-12 07:16:38

0

非官方从gerritforge包,格里特服务公司:

echo 'deb mirror://mirrorlist.gerritforge.com/deb gerrit contrib' | sudo tee /etc/apt/sources.list.d/gerritforge.list 
sudo apt-key adv --keyserver keyserver.ubuntu.com --recv-keys 1871F775 
sudo apt-get update 
sudo /etc/init.d/gerrit start 
firefox http://localhost:8080 

目前运行格里特2.12。

您可以从左上角的Become链接创建并切换到无限多个帐户,包括管理员,无需密码。

在Ubuntu 15.10上测试。